Chota plans: Lite, Plus, and separate costs

This page explains what Lite includes, what Plus includes, how connection is arranged, and why model tokens are billed separately.

What matters about the plans

A buyer should quickly understand what is being purchased, where payment happens, and how a subscription differs from a custom service.

  • Lite — 149/month: AI responder based on prompts and knowledge, without CRM, calendars, or booking
  • Plus — 299/month: main plan for messages, leads, booking support, and handoff into working systems
  • Model tokens are billed separately based on actual API usage
  • Connection is arranged after the work format, contract, and invoice are agreed

How much does Chota cost?

Chota Lite costs 149/month and Chota Plus costs 299/month. These public plan prices stay the reference point on the site.

How are Lite and Plus different?

Lite is a prompt-and-knowledge responder without CRM, calendars, or booking. Plus is the main workflow for messaging, leads, booking support, and CRM-connected processes.

What is billed separately?

Model tokens are billed separately based on actual API usage. Custom Telegram bots and non-standard AI automation are scoped as services.

How is the purchase arranged?

The work format is agreed first, then contract and invoice are prepared, and setup starts after that.
